Transaction 64be95096f8bb5e4dac4fcbab9986f141953d51e1e6df893f042468fb34f0ea9

1 Input
2 Outputs
  • 64be95096f8bb5e4dac4fcbab9986f141953d51e1e6df893f042468fb34f0ea9:0
  • value  1487513643
    address  1MidoNDHcJeCXZpe76qYLeCHRwzb8hR1fs
  • 64be95096f8bb5e4dac4fcbab9986f141953d51e1e6df893f042468fb34f0ea9:1
  • value  5985852
    address  1KMuXiKFuUG6G8i7Smbdvzwxzh6NCsh8Hs